Common , we are talking about well-structured document with all the necessary information about the project, team, current accomplishments, some links, road map and the way the team plans to raise tokens (usually in stages). You can read and figure out the probability of team’s future success. You can also discount all the b.s. tech “breakthroughs”, evaluate team marketing and business plan.

You usually judge the project by its white paper, quality of the team, website, interviews, crypto community opinion, discussions and promises and then decide on whether invest or not.
